My scans came back normal — do I still have a case?
Yes. Many traumatic brain injuries do not appear on standard imaging. We use specialists and neuropsychological testing to document the injury objectively.
How is the value of a TBI claim determined?
Through medical evidence, life-care planning, and economic analysis of the long-term impact on your ability to work and live as you did before.
